Land and Real Estatk Agents, Auctioneers, Share Brokers, Etc WELLINGTON, QUEENSLAND! 18iOOO Acres, situated in the Darling Downs, Queensland, 6 miles from Pittsworth Railway Station, and 30 miles from Toowoomba. All real | tip-top agricultural land, deep black Boil specially suited for lucerne. The 'country is all open black soil plains, except for 1,500 acres of timber country which is good shelter for stock. The land is 4 all of very heavy carrying capacity and now carries an abundant supply of natural grasses The property is well watered by a never failing supply as there, are 11 wells with windmills, tanks, troughing, etc. all over the property. Water can be obtained at a very shallow dopth by sink ing on any part of the statif n, homestead, woolshod, shearers huts, sheds, drafting yards, etc. Well fenced into 20 paddocks. Present stock 21,000 sheep, 450 cattle, and some horses. This estate possesses absolutely the ■ best prospective value for sub-division of any estate in Queensland, and if cut into small dairy farms would command a ready sale. Price J33 lOs Per- Acre.
